    Low-Cost Carrier A low-cost carrier or low-cost airline (also known as a no-frills‚ discount or budget carrier or airline or cheap flight) is an airline that generally has lower fares and fewer comforts. To make up for revenue lost in decreased ticket prices‚ the airline may charge for extras like food‚ priority boarding‚ seat allocating‚ and baggage etc. The term originated within the airline industry referring to airlines with a lower operating cost structure than their competitors.     Product and Service Costs Output represents one of the most important cost objects. There are two types of output: products and services. Products are goods produced by converting raw materials through the use of labor and indirect manufacturing resources‚ such as the manufacturing plant‚ land‚ and machinery.     Consumers need to determine if they should make or reject a certain decision by using marginal costs or benefits. Marginal costs refer to the change in cost over the change in quantity while marginal benefits refer to the change in benefits over the change in quantity (“Marginal Costs & Benefits”‚ n.d.).
